Development Chemist - St. Louis, Missouri  [01/20/2010]



Basic qualifications:

•Bachelors Degree in Chemistry, Pharmacy or equivalent experience
•Minimum 5 years pharmaceutical manufacturing experience or related field
•Working knowledge of analytical chemistry and USP/compendial  analytical procedures
•Working knowledge of cGMPs, particularly as relates to lab functions
•Working knowledge of personal computer systems, and other lab related computers systems (LIMs, CDS, HPLC, GC, etc.)
•Strong analytical, problem solving skills
•Math, algebra and basic statistical skills
•Strong oral and written communication skills
•Capable of communicating with individuals and teams at all organizational levels

Preferred qualifications:

•3-5 years experience developing and perfecting methods preferred
•3-5 experience in method transfer and validation preferred

Details:

•Serve as an analytical expert to support the laboratory's analytical instrumentation and procedures.
•Develop new alternative tests and/or methods with proper validation to increase efficiency or analytical capabilities.
•Peform training and documentation of other analysts on new methods or instrumentation.
•Effective problem solver when dealing with manufacturing and analytical problems and investigations.
•Validates new equipment and methods.
•Expand chemistry and plant knowledge independently.
•Execute method validation, method transfers and method updates in concert with R&D as needed.
•Participates on teams contributing expertise from a laboratory and analytical perspective.
•Complies with all Safety and Quality regulations.
•Comply with all local and corporate policies and procedures.

Company Description:
We have a challenging and inspiring mission: to improve the quality of human life by enabling people to do more, feel better and live longer. This mission gives us the purpose to develop innovative medicines and products that help millions of people around the world. We are one of the few pharmaceutical companies researching both medicines and vaccines for the World Health Organization’s three priority diseases – HIV/AIDS, tuberculosis and malaria, and are very proud to have developed some of the leading global medicines in these fields. Headquartered in the UK and with operations based in the US, we are one of the industry leaders, with an estimated seven per cent of the world's pharmaceutical market. But being a leader brings responsibility. This means that we care about the impact that we have on the people and places touched by our mission to improve health around the world. It also means that we must help developing countries where debilitating disease affects millions of people and access to life-changing medicines and vaccines is a problem. To meet this challenge, we are committed to providing discounted medicines where they are needed the most. As a company with a firm foundation in science, we have a flair for research and a track record of turning that research into powerful, marketable drugs. Every hour we spend more than £300,000 (US$562,000) to find new medicines. We produce medicines that treat major disease areas such as asthma, virus control, infections, mental health, diabetes and digestive conditions. In addition, we are a leader in the important area of vaccines and are developing new treatments for cancer.
